Techalt, Inc. Announces Stan's Rodeo Ointment to be Dispensed at the 2008 Beijing Olympics

SEATTLE--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Techalt, Inc. (PINK SHEETS: TCLT - News) ("Techalt" or "Company") announced Stan’s Rodeo Ointment (“SRO”) will be dispensed at the 2008 Beijing Olympic Games. SportPharm (the compounder of SRO, FDA licensed distributor and Subsidiary Compounding arm of HNP Pharmaceuticals) will be participating in its second Olympic Games as a member of the U.S. Olympic Medical Team. SportPharm will feature SRO at the Olympic Games and packages all of the medications it dispenses for use by the U.S. Olympic Team (athletes and staff).

Multiple NFL, NBA, MLB, NCAA, MLS and NHL teams utilize SportPharm’s dispensing databases to provide their organization with a majority of their pharmaceutical needs. As the Chief Pharmacist of SportPharm, Mike Pavlovich will be responsible for the management of all the dispensing databases and will serve as the only Pharmacist of the 45 member medical team. Additionally, he will provide medications and drug information services to athletes and staff alike, where he will be using SRO as an Olympic-Approved ointment to heal mild to severe dermal wounds.

“We feel the Beijing Olympics are an ideal platform to showcase the benefits athletes can realize when using SRO. We expect the visibility derived from dispensing SRO at the Beijing Olympics will help our sales and distribution efforts in the United States,” stated Techalt’s CEO David Moore.

Techalt is currently in the process of securing financing for (i) expanding SRO’s distribution channels and marketing efforts and (ii) completing the process for obtaining an over the counter designation from the United States Food and Drug Administration.

About HNP Pharmaceuticals (“HNP”):

HNP Pharmaceuticals is a nationally recognized pharmaceutical compounding laboratory, specializing in unique and patent-pending compounded formulations for orthopedic injuries. HNP is the primary compounding pharmacy for more than 70% of all professional athletes in the United States, the Olympics, and an ever-growing number of collegiate sports programs.

About Stan’s Rodeo Ointment (“SRO”):

SRO is a sports cream product designed to accelerate the healing time for abrasions, lacerations, blisters and other open wounds to the skin, while diminishing the pain that often results from such injuries. Developed by Stanley Johnston, former head athletic trainer for the Los Angeles Dodgers, SRO is currently available by prescription and used by several prominent Olympic and professional athletes. Techalt also acquired the rights to develop Stans Blister Rub (SBR), which is a combination of materials that strengthen the skin after it has healed to reduce the likelihood of the reoccurrence of blisters to the applied area. Patent protection has been filed covering the formulations and processing of SRO with the US Patent and Trademark Office with a patent expected in August 2008.
